【physx怎么设置好】在使用NVIDIA PhysX物理引擎时,合理的设置可以显著提升游戏或模拟程序的性能与真实感。以下是一些关于PhysX设置的关键点总结,帮助用户更好地配置和优化。
一、PhysX设置关键点总结
1. 选择合适的物理模式:根据硬件配置选择“CPU”或“GPU”模式,以平衡性能与效果。
2. 调整物理分辨率:降低分辨率可提高帧率,但可能影响细节表现。
3. 开启/关闭特定物理功能:如碰撞检测、布料模拟等,根据需求进行开关。
4. 更新驱动与库文件:确保使用最新版本的NVIDIA PhysX SDK和驱动程序。
5. 监控系统资源:避免因内存或CPU占用过高导致性能下降。
6. 测试不同配置:通过实际测试找到最优设置,而非依赖默认值。
二、PhysX设置建议表
设置项 | 建议值/选项 | 说明 |
物理模式 | GPU(推荐) / CPU | GPU模式性能更优,需显卡支持;CPU模式兼容性更好 |
物理分辨率 | 1024 x 768 或更低 | 高分辨率提升画面质量,但增加计算负担 |
碰撞检测 | 开启(默认) | 对游戏体验至关重要,关闭可能导致物体穿透 |
布料模拟 | 根据需求开启/关闭 | 高精度布料会显著消耗资源 |
动态对象数量 | 控制在合理范围内(如100以内) | 过多对象会导致性能下降 |
物理线程数 | 自动分配(默认) | 手动调整需根据CPU核心数进行优化 |
驱动版本 | 最新NVIDIA PhysX驱动 | 确保兼容性和稳定性 |
内存占用监控 | 使用任务管理器或性能分析工具 | 避免内存溢出导致崩溃 |
三、总结
PhysX的设置并非一成不变,需根据具体应用场景和硬件条件灵活调整。建议用户先从默认设置开始,逐步测试不同配置,观察性能变化,最终确定最适合自己的方案。同时,保持软件和驱动的更新也是提升体验的重要一步。